As per the Office Space A Companys Frontier The Corporate Decision To Buy Or Lease VIRO structure, if a company's resources are important however can be imitated conveniently, it may have a temporary affordable benefit. Nevertheless, a sustained competitive advantage would arise from resources which are useful, rare and expensive to imitate while at the very same time the firm has the capability to arrange these for an optimum advantage (Rothaermel, 2013).
